Excel vs Databases: Navigating the Path to Smarter Data Management
The Excel Challenge
Excel has been a trusted tool for years—user-friendly, familiar, and versatile. But its flexibility often becomes a double-edged sword. Without enforced data structures, errors, inconsistencies, and chaos can quickly emerge, making it an inefficient solution as your business scales.
The Power of Databases
Databases offer a transformative solution, bringing structure, scalability, and security to your data management. Designed to handle vast amounts of data efficiently, databases provide features like robust querying capabilities, automated data validation, and powerful access controls. They support businesses in maintaining data accuracy, optimizing workflows, and securing sensitive information. Whether you’re a small business or a large enterprise, databases ensure a level of reliability and performance that Excel simply cannot match.
Understanding the Challenges of Migration
While the advantages of databases are clear, transitioning from Excel to a database system is not without its hurdles. Recognizing and addressing these challenges is key to a successful migration.
1. Data Integrity Issues
Excel is prone to human errors, duplication, and inconsistency. These issues can compromise data accuracy, leading to inefficiencies and poor decision-making. Without proper data validation and cleansing, these problems can carry over to your new system, undermining the benefits of migration.
2. Structural Mismatches
Excel’s flat, two-dimensional structure is fundamentally different from the relational model used by databases. Migrating data directly without restructuring can result in redundant fields, messy tables, and inefficient queries. This misalignment makes proper planning and preparation crucial to avoid operational headaches.
3. Performance Bottlenecks
As businesses grow, so does the volume of their data. While Excel may handle small datasets adequately, large files often become slow and cumbersome. In contrast, databases are designed for speed and scalability, ensuring smooth performance even with massive datasets.
4. Security Concerns
Excel lacks robust security features, leaving sensitive data exposed to unauthorized access and manipulation. Databases, on the other hand, offer advanced security measures such as encryption, role-based access controls, and user authentication, ensuring your data remains safe and compliant with industry regulations.
Charting a Course: Best Practices for a Smooth Migration
Migrating from Excel to a database system requires meticulous planning and execution. Here’s a step-by-step approach to ensure success:
1. Define Clear Objectives
Before initiating the migration, establish your goals. What do you aim to achieve? Whether it’s improved data accuracy, enhanced scalability, or streamlined workflows, having a clear roadmap helps guide your decisions and keeps the project aligned with your business objectives.
2. Conduct a Comprehensive Data Audit
Begin by auditing your current data. Identify and address inconsistencies, duplicates, and errors. Standardize your data to ensure accuracy and consistency. This is also an opportunity to decide what data should be migrated, archived, or discarded, maintaining a high standard of quality in your new system.
3. Choose the Right Database Solution
Not all databases are created equal. Evaluate options based on scalability, performance, cost, and compatibility with your existing systems. Whether you select a traditional relational database like MySQL or a modern NoSQL solution, ensure it aligns with your current and future business needs.
4. Develop a Comprehensive Migration Plan
Plan your migration process in detail, including data extraction, transformation, and loading (ETL). Implement validation checks at each stage to maintain data integrity. Rigorous testing of the migration process is essential to identify potential bottlenecks and ensure seamless transitions.
5. Train Your Team
A successful migration is as much about people as it is about technology. Provide thorough training to your team to familiarize them with the new database system. Ensure everyone understands their roles and responsibilities to promote smooth adoption and minimize resistance.
Maximizing the Benefits of Databases
Transitioning to a database isn’t just about fixing Excel’s shortcomings—it’s about unlocking new opportunities for your business. Here’s how databases can elevate your operations:
- Enhanced Data Integrity: Databases enforce strict data validation rules, reducing errors and inconsistencies.
- Improved Scalability: Unlike Excel, databases can handle massive datasets without compromising performance.
- Advanced Security: With encryption, access controls, and audit logs, databases protect sensitive information against unauthorized access.
- Powerful Querying: Advanced search and filtering capabilities allow for faster, more accurate data retrieval.
- Seamless Integration: Databases integrate easily with other tools, such as ERP systems, CRMs, and analytics platforms, creating a unified workflow.
Future-Proofing Your Business
The future of data management lies in scalability, automation, and security—all areas where databases excel. As your business grows, your database system will adapt effortlessly, ensuring continuity and efficiency. By migrating to a database, you’re not just addressing current challenges; you’re laying a solid foundation for sustained success and innovation.
Smooth Sailing
Migrating from Excel to a database system may seem daunting, but with careful planning and execution, it can transform the way your business operates. By understanding the pitfalls, addressing challenges head-on, and following best practices, you can ensure a seamless transition. Databases offer the reliability, scalability, and security your business needs to thrive in a data-driven world.
Leave behind the limitations of Excel and embrace the future with confidence. Your smarter, more efficient data management solution awaits—smooth sailing ahead!